Your solar panels are doing their job. Generating clean energy from the moment the sun hits the roof. The problem is, most of that energy gets produced between 10am and 3pm, and that is not when most households actually need it. You are at work, the kids are at school, the house is quiet. Then evening comes, everyone is home, the oven is on, the TV is running, the hot water system kicks in, and suddenly you are drawing from the grid at peak tariff rates. That is the gap battery storage is designed to close.
What Solar Battery Storage Actually Does
A solar battery storage system captures the excess energy your panels generate during the day and holds it ready for when you need it. Instead of that surplus electricity getting exported to the grid for a modest feed in tariff, it gets stored on site and used by your household when your panels are no longer producing.
In practical terms, that means your solar investment goes further. You are using more of the energy you generate yourself, and relying less on the grid during the hours when electricity prices are at their highest. For many Adelaide households, the evening peak is where a well sized battery makes the biggest difference to the bottom line of the power bill.
It is worth being clear about what a battery does not do on its own. Without solar panels, a battery is just a storage device with nothing to fill it. The two work together, and getting the sizing right between them is where the real planning happens.
Why Adelaide Hills Households Have Extra Reason to Consider It
If you live in the Hills, you already know the grid can be less than reliable. Storms roll through, trees come down, and outages happen. For households further from the city, a blackout can last longer than a brief inconvenience.
This is one of the most common reasons Hills households specifically ask about battery storage. The bill savings matter, absolutely, but having the ability to keep the lights on, run the fridge, and maintain some level of normal function during a grid outage carries its own value. That peace of mind is harder to put a number on, but it is real.
Not all battery systems provide backup capability in the same way, and not all installations are set up for it. This is something worth discussing before you choose a system, because it affects both the hardware and how it gets configured. Getting that conversation right at the start saves a lot of frustration later.
Adding a Battery to an Existing Solar System
A question we get regularly is whether it is too late to add battery storage if solar panels are already installed. In most cases, it is not. Many existing solar systems can be retrofitted with a battery, though the compatibility between your current inverter and a new battery will need to be assessed before anything gets specified.
The most common situation we see is households who installed solar several years ago and are now looking at the next step. Their panels are working well, they have seen the benefit of generating their own power, and now they want to hold onto more of that energy rather than exporting it. That is a sensible progression, and in many cases the timing aligns well with improvements in battery technology and system costs compared to what was available five or six years ago.
What matters most in a retrofit situation is making sure the battery is sized appropriately for both the existing solar array and the household's actual consumption patterns. A battery that is undersized will fill up and run out before the evening is done. One that is oversized for the system rarely gets fully charged. Neither outcome is ideal, and both can be avoided with a proper assessment upfront.
What South Australian Households Should Know About Local Schemes
South Australia has been at the forefront of home battery adoption in Australia for several years now, and there have been various state level schemes and virtual power plant programs designed to support uptake. The specifics of what is available, who is eligible, and what is currently active do change over time, so it is always worth getting current advice rather than relying on information that might be out of date.
What we can say is that the local regulatory environment, the grid conditions in SA, and the feed in tariff structure all factor into how a battery system should be configured for a South Australian household. This is an area where local knowledge genuinely matters. The way the SA grid operates, including its high penetration of renewables and the resulting dynamics in wholesale electricity pricing, creates a different set of conditions than you would find in other states. How to Think About Whether a Battery Is Right for Your Home
The honest answer is that battery storage is not the right fit for every household at every point in time. A few things are worth thinking through before committing to anything.
- How much solar energy are you currently exporting to the grid? If your export figures are consistently high, that is energy you are generating but not using, and that is the pool a battery draws from.
- What are your evening electricity habits? Households with higher usage in the 5pm to 10pm window generally see more benefit from storage than those who are out or in bed early.
- How important is backup capability to you? If grid reliability is a concern, that changes both the system design and potentially the hardware choice.
- Are you planning to add an electric vehicle in the next few years? That changes the energy picture considerably and is worth factoring into a battery decision now rather than retrofitting again later.
